Blue Christmas Audiobook Summary

“A wonderful book. . . . A must-read come holiday time.” —Roanoke Times

New York Times bestselling author Mary Kay Andrews’s rollicking Christmas tale featuring the beloved characters from Savannah Blues and Savannah Breeze

‘Tis the week before Christmas, and antiques dealer Weezie Foley is in a frenzy to do up her shop right for the Savannah historical district decorating contest, which she fully intends to win. Her motif is Graceland Blue Christmas, with lots of tinsel, an aluminum tree, and enough tacky retro doodads to fill the Grand Ole Opry. But no sooner is she certain she’s one-upped the trendy shop around the corner when Weezie notices things going strangely missing from her display.

Despite the petty burglaries of her mysterious midnight visitor, Weezie still has high hopes for the holiday. Perhaps even an engagement ring is in the offing from her chef boyfriend, though Daniel, usually moody around the yuletide, seems even more distant than ever. Throw in some seasonal eccentricities from Weezie’s decidedly odd family, a miraculous 1950s Christmas-tree pin, and a little help from the King (Elvis!) himself, and even Scrooge would have to agree there’s real magic in the Savannah air this Christmas.

Blue Christmas Audiobook Narrator

Isabel Keating is the narrator of Blue Christmas audiobook that was written by Mary Kay Andrews

Isabel Keating garnered a 2004 Tony(r) nomination for her role as Judy Garland in The Boy From Oz. She has numerous off Broadway credits, and made her Broadway debut starring in Enchanted April.
